前端开发最后做了什么事

前端开发最后做了什么事

前端开发的最后一步通常包括:代码优化、性能调试、跨浏览器兼容性测试、以及部署到生产环境。其中,代码优化尤其关键,它不仅提高了用户体验,还能显著提升网站的加载速度,降低资源消耗。开发者通过删除冗余代码、压缩CSS和JavaScript文件、优化图片及其他静态资源等方式来确保网页在不同设备和网络环境下都能快速加载。与此同时,前端开发者还需要确保应用在各种浏览器和设备上都能正常运行,这涉及到大量的测试和调试工作。在完成这些步骤后,前端开发者会将项目部署到生产环境,并进行最终的质量检查,确保上线后的用户体验与测试阶段一致。

一、代码优化、提升用户体验

代码优化是前端开发过程中不可忽视的重要环节,它直接关系到网站或应用的运行速度和用户体验。在前端开发的最后阶段,开发者会对代码进行细致的检查和优化。这包括压缩和合并CSS和JavaScript文件,以减少HTTP请求的数量和文件大小,从而加快页面加载速度。图片优化也是其中的重要一环,通过使用现代图片格式如WebP,减少图片的文件大小,并确保图片在不同屏幕分辨率下都能清晰显示。此外,代码的可读性和可维护性也会在这一阶段得到提升,开发者会删除不必要的注释和冗余代码,并重构复杂的逻辑,使代码结构更加简洁清晰。

二、性能调试、保证运行效率

性能调试是确保应用在各种网络环境和设备上都能流畅运行的关键步骤。开发者会使用浏览器的开发者工具来监控和分析页面的性能表现,包括页面加载时间、资源使用情况、以及JavaScript执行效率等。通过检测性能瓶颈,开发者可以找到并解决可能导致页面卡顿或延迟的问题。例如,开发者可能会发现某些脚本在页面加载时占用了过多的资源,从而导致页面响应变慢。为了提高性能,开发者可能会选择延迟加载某些资源或使用异步加载技术,使页面的关键内容能尽快呈现给用户。此外,开发者还会关注内存泄漏问题,确保长时间运行后,应用的内存使用不会持续增长,这有助于避免用户在使用过程中遇到的性能下降或崩溃问题。

三、跨浏览器兼容性测试、覆盖更多用户

前端开发的最后阶段还需要确保应用能够在各种浏览器和设备上正常显示和运行。不同浏览器对HTML、CSS和JavaScript的解析存在差异,这意味着开发者需要针对每个主要浏览器进行测试。开发者会使用不同的设备和浏览器组合,模拟各种使用场景,检查应用的布局、交互和功能是否一致。对于某些旧版浏览器,开发者可能需要编写特定的兼容性代码或使用polyfill来填补新特性在旧版浏览器中的缺失。此外,开发者还会关注移动设备的兼容性,确保应用在不同屏幕尺寸和分辨率下都能良好适配。这一过程中,开发者通常会利用自动化测试工具来提高测试效率,覆盖更多的测试场景。

四、部署到生产环境、确保上线顺利

当所有开发和测试工作完成后,前端开发者的最后一步就是将应用部署到生产环境。这一过程涉及将所有经过优化和测试的代码、资源文件打包并上传到服务器。部署的目的是将开发中的代码和配置迁移到实际用户将访问的服务器上。为了确保部署过程顺利进行,开发者通常会事先进行部署环境的配置检查,并在预生产环境中进行最后的测试。这包括检查服务器的配置、环境变量的设置、以及数据库连接等。同时,开发者还需要设置合适的日志记录和监控工具,以便在应用上线后能够及时发现并解决潜在的问题。部署完成后,开发者会进行一次全面的功能测试,确保应用在生产环境中运行良好,并且与测试环境中的表现一致。此时,开发者还会关注SEO优化和页面加载速度,以确保上线后的应用能够为用户提供最佳的体验。

五、质量保证与用户反馈、持续改进

上线并不意味着开发工作的结束,前端开发者还需要在应用上线后进行持续的质量监控和改进。开发者会密切关注用户反馈和使用数据,通过分析这些数据来发现应用中可能存在的Bug或用户体验不佳的部分。例如,开发者可能会发现某些功能在特定设备或浏览器中表现不佳,或者某些用户在使用过程中遇到了无法加载页面的问题。这些反馈将成为下一步优化的基础。与此同时,开发者还需要保持对前端技术的关注,不断学习和应用新的开发工具和方法,以提升应用的性能和用户体验。通过持续的改进和优化,前端开发者能够确保应用始终处于最佳状态,并能够适应不断变化的用户需求和技术环境。

极狐GitLab作为一款优秀的代码管理和协作工具,可以帮助前端开发者更好地管理代码和部署流程,极大提高工作效率,更多详情可以访问官网: https://dl.gitlab.cn/57wj05ih;

相关问答FAQs:

前端开发的最后一步是什么?

前端开发的最后一步通常是进行网站或应用程序的最终测试和部署。这一阶段包括多项任务,如进行跨浏览器测试、手机设备兼容性测试、性能优化、SEO优化等。开发者需要确保所有功能正常运行,用户界面友好,且加载速度尽可能快。之后,代码会被推送到生产环境,使得最终用户可以访问到新版本的网站或应用。

在这个阶段,开发者还可能会进行用户体验(UX)测试,收集反馈并进行必要的调整。此外,制定详细的文档也非常重要,以便后续维护和开发人员能够理解项目的架构和功能。确保所有内容都经过审查和批准后,前端开发才能被视为最终完成。

前端开发包含哪些工具和技术?

前端开发涉及许多工具和技术,开发者需根据项目需求选择适合的工具。常见的前端开发技术包括HTML、CSS和JavaScript。HTML用于构建网页的结构,CSS用于样式设计,而JavaScript则赋予网页动态行为。

在现代前端开发中,开发者常使用框架和库来加速开发过程。例如,React、Vue.js和Angular都是流行的JavaScript框架,能够帮助开发者快速构建用户界面。CSS预处理器如Sass和Less也被广泛使用,以简化样式表的编写和管理。

此外,构建工具如Webpack和Gulp可以帮助开发者自动化任务,如代码压缩、合并和热加载。代码版本控制工具如Git,使开发团队能够高效协作,跟踪代码的变化。最后,调试工具和浏览器开发者工具是开发者调试和优化代码的重要利器。

前端开发如何应对快速变化的技术趋势?

前端开发行业的技术变化迅速,开发者必须持续学习以保持竞争力。为了应对这种变化,开发者可以采取多种策略。首先,定期参加线上和线下的培训课程、研讨会和技术会议,以便了解最新的技术趋势和最佳实践。

其次,加入开发者社区或论坛,与其他开发者进行交流和分享经验,可以帮助开发者获取新知识和技术。此外,关注技术博客和新闻网站,如MDN Web Docs、CSS-Tricks和Smashing Magazine,以获取最新的前端开发资讯和技术文章。

同时,实践是提升技能的关键。通过参与开源项目、创建个人项目或在工作中尝试新技术,开发者能够在实践中巩固所学。最后,保持对新工具和框架的开放态度,勇于尝试和学习,能够帮助开发者在快速变化的技术环境中立足。

关于 GitLab 的更多内容,可以查看官网文档:
官网地址: https://gitlab.cn 
文档地址: https://docs.gitlab.cn 
论坛地址: https://forum.gitlab.cn 

原创文章,作者:小小狐,如若转载,请注明出处:https://devops.gitlab.cn/archives/108105

(0)
小小狐小小狐
上一篇 2024 年 8 月 1 日
下一篇 2024 年 8 月 1 日

相关推荐

  • 前端开发如何涨工资

    前端开发如何涨工资? 提高前端开发工资的关键因素包括:技能提升、项目经验、多样化的技术栈、软技能、行业趋势、良好的沟通能力。其中,技能提升是最重要的。通过学习新的前端技术,如Rea…

    3小时前
    0
  • 如何理解前端开发岗位

    理解前端开发岗位需要从以下几个核心点入手:用户体验(UX)、界面设计(UI)、交互性、前端技术栈。 用户体验(UX)是前端开发的核心,因为它直接关系到用户在使用网站或应用时的感受和…

    3小时前
    0
  • 平板如何去开发前端

    平板可以通过连接键盘和鼠标、使用在线代码编辑器、安装本地开发应用等方式进行前端开发。其中,使用在线代码编辑器是最为便捷和高效的方法,您只需打开浏览器,访问如CodePen、JSFi…

    3小时前
    0
  • 前端开发中如何找人

    在前端开发中找人可以通过招聘网站、开发者社区、社交媒体、技术大会等多种途径。招聘网站如LinkedIn和Indeed是找到专业前端开发人员的常用平台,开发者社区如GitHub和St…

    3小时前
    0
  • 如何使用vue开发前端

    使用Vue开发前端的关键步骤包括:安装和配置Vue项目、组件化开发、使用Vue Router进行路由管理、使用Vuex进行状态管理、与后端API进行交互、优化和部署应用。首先,我们…

    3小时前
    0
  • 如何利用idea开发前端

    利用IDEA开发前端的关键在于:安装必要的插件、配置项目结构、使用版本控制系统、调试和测试代码、优化开发环境。 安装必要的插件是最重要的一步,因为IDEA本身是一个非常强大的IDE…

    3小时前
    0
  • 前端如何开发微信

    前端开发微信小程序的核心步骤包括:注册微信小程序账号、安装开发工具、创建项目、编写代码、调试和预览、发布上线。首先需要在微信公众平台上注册一个微信小程序账号,然后安装微信官方提供的…

    3小时前
    0
  • 前端开发后台如何协作

    前端开发与后台的协作主要通过 明确分工、有效沟通、接口设计、版本控制、测试与反馈 来实现。明确分工能够确保每个成员知道自己的职责和任务,有效沟通则能保证团队在项目进展中的信息畅通,…

    3小时前
    0
  • 前端如何开发app么

    前端开发APP的主要方法包括:使用混合开发框架、使用跨平台开发框架、使用渐进式Web应用程序(PWA)、原生开发。其中,混合开发框架如Ionic和Cordova可以让开发者使用HT…

    3小时前
    0
  • 前端开发小白如何面试

    前端开发小白如何面试?对于前端开发小白来说,面试过程中应重点关注以下几点:扎实的基础知识、项目经验、良好的沟通能力、积极的学习态度。首先,扎实的基础知识是成功面试的关键,前端开发涉…

    3小时前
    0

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

GitLab下载安装
联系站长
联系站长
分享本页
返回顶部